The pizza is awesome. Prices are decent. The guy behind the counter was really friendly. I really liked their house made dipping sauce. I think it was Chipotle. The place was really busy. We were on our way out of town so we decided to eat in the place instead of in our car. It's not really set up for dine in. There was a tiny table with two stools. I think it's more intended for people to sit there while they wait for their pizza. The table was really uneven. One leg was literally an inch shorter than the other so it was extremely wobbly. When we put our food down the whole table slid. I tried to fold up a napkin and put it in the gap but it was much too small for the huge gap. Can I suggest to management that they slide a wedge in there to even it out so people don't end up with pizza in their lap. So other than the wobbly table that clearly isn't intended for dine-in, we just didn't want to eat in the car, we were happy with our visit and will come again.

I went to my buddy’s house for a jam session. His kids and my kids said they wanted pizza. So, we decided to call up Mission City Pizza. They had a family special: 3 large three-topping pizzas with a six pack of beverages. The staff were extremely helpful in suggesting some toppings on our last pizza. We had ham,pineapple, bacon. Capicola, mushroom, sausage. And tandoori chicken, green peppers, onions. The pizzas arrived within 45 min. Loaded toppings, great textured crust, lots of delicious cheese. The sauce was well balanced and very tasty overall. I would absolutely order from them again. Very pleased with the overall combination of quality, taste, service and value.

On a sunny day, my family and I visited here, hoping for a delightful experience. We opted for the Greek Special Pizza, but unfortunately, it fell short of expectations. While the base was commendable, the overwhelming amount of onions dominated the flavor, leaving little room for other ingredients to shine. Adding some dried minced beef even made it worse. Moreover, the lack of air conditioning in the shop made the wait for our order unbearable, especially on a hot day. Despite this discomfort, the staff remained courteous and accommodating throughout our visit, which was a saving grace.
